Abstract
An algorithm for adaptive filtering of speech in additive acoustic noise is presented. In comparison with other speech enhancement algorithms a very low computational cost is required. The efficiency of the algorithm is achieved by proper modifications of a Wiener optimum filter with a filter bank. Due to the use of digital Lerner band pass filters a very compact filter bank structure is obtained. The speech enhancement system has been implemented with INTEL 2920 signal processors. As a result, the quality of noisy speech signals band-limited to (300-3.300) Hz can be improved for input signal to noise ratios as low as -5dB.
